Mildura MP JADE BENHAM’s supporting the Coalition’s pledge to spend 5 BILLION dollars on road maintenance, if it wins November’s Victorian election.
That includes fixing 1 MILLION potholes across the state, an issue the local Nationals member has previously raised in parliament.
Liberal leader JESS WILSON says potholes are not only dangerous, but also expensive for drivers.
The conditions of rural and regional roads is shaping up to be one of the defining issues of the upcoming Victorian election.
That’s according to Regional Cities Victoria who says its campaign for more funding on roads has been recognised with the opposition pledging 5 BILLION dollars on road maintenance.
And Mildura MP JADE BENHAMsays pot holes will also be a focus, with plenty of crumbling roads in her electorate including Birchip Sea Lak Road.
